Using the horizon line
The yellow line indicates the current angle. Correct the camera angle until it matches the
white line.
Tilting up or down
• In this case, it is facing upward.
• The horizon line will be displayed in green when the camera angle is near or at
horizontal level.
A margin of error of approx. ±1 degree remains.
The horizon line may not be displayed correctly and the direction detect function may not work
properly if the camera is pointed straight up or straight down.
